Published purpose

This project supports activities that respond to the COVID-19 pandemic in Mozambique. Project activities include: (1) providing psychosocial support to mentors and girls; (2) strengthening the referral pathway and response to existing and potential cases of violence against girls and young women; (3) strengthening sexual and reproductive health and rights (SRHR) and sexual and gender-based violence (SGBV) services in targeted districts; and (4) mobilizing and training a network of adolescent and youth change agents who can inform, co-design and support the COVID-19 response, prevent its spread and mitigate its secondary impact.
